Cephalopoda - Ammonitida - Collignoniceratidae
Full reference: H. C. Klinger and W. J. Kennedy. 1984. Cretaceous faunas from Zululand and Natal, South Africa. The ammonite subfamily Peroniceratinae Hyatt, 1900. Annals of the South African Museum 92(3):1-294
Belongs to Gauthiericeras according to H. C. Klinger and W. J. Kennedy 1984
Sister taxa: Gauthiericeras album, Gauthiericeras boreaui, Gauthiericeras libertae, Gauthiericeras listeri, Gauthiericeras margae, Gauthiericeras nouelianum, Gauthiericeras obesum, Gauthiericeras roquei
Type specimen: SAS 92/4, a shell. Its type locality is Picnic Point, False Bay (between locality 83 and 84), which is in a Coniacian marine siltstone in the St Lucia Formation of South Africa.
Ecology: fast-moving nektonic carnivore
Average measurements (in mm): shell diameter 148.5
Distribution: found only at Picnic Point, False Bay (between locality 83 and 84)
